The Ultimate Buying Guide: Your Guide to Vacuum Coffee Makers

Vacuum coffee makers, also known as siphon coffee makers, brew coffee using a fascinating process. They use two chambers and a vacuum to pull hot water up to mix with coffee grounds. Then, as the heat is removed, the brewed coffee is pulled back down. This method creates a smooth, clean cup of coffee.

Key Features to Look For

When you’re choosing a vacuum coffee maker, keep these important things in mind:

Capacity

How much coffee do you want to make at once? Most vacuum coffee makers brew between 3 to 5 cups. If you often make coffee for a crowd, look for a larger model. For single servings, a smaller one works well.

Heating Method

Some models use an alcohol burner. Others come with an electric base. Electric bases are often easier to control and safer. Alcohol burners can be tricky to manage. They also might add a slight taste to your coffee if not cleaned well.

Materials

The best vacuum coffee makers use high-quality materials. This ensures they last long and brew great coffee.

  • Glass: Most vacuum coffee makers use borosilicate glass. This glass is strong and can handle high heat. It’s also easy to clean.
  • Metal: Look for stainless steel or polished aluminum for the metal parts. These materials are durable and won’t rust.
  • Filter: Some have cloth filters, while others use paper or metal filters. Cloth filters give a richer taste. Paper filters make a cleaner cup. Metal filters are reusable.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Q)

Q: What is a vacuum coffee maker?

A: A vacuum coffee maker is a type of brewer that uses two chambers and a vacuum to make coffee. Hot water moves up to mix with grounds, and then the brewed coffee is pulled back down.

Q: Are vacuum coffee makers hard to use?

A: They can seem tricky at first, but most people find them easy after a few tries. The visual process makes it fun to learn.

Q: What kind of coffee beans should I use?

A: You can use any type of coffee bean. However, medium to dark roasts often taste great with this brewing method.

Q: How do I clean a vacuum coffee maker?

A: Most parts can be rinsed with warm water. Some may need a gentle scrub. It’s important to clean it after every use.

Q: Can I leave coffee in the vacuum maker?

A: No, you should not leave brewed coffee in the maker for long periods. It can affect the taste.

Q: Are there different types of vacuum coffee makers?

A: Yes, they vary in size, heating method (alcohol burner vs. electric), and the materials they are made from.

Q: Do vacuum coffee makers make better coffee?

A: Many people believe they make a smoother and cleaner cup of coffee. This is because of how the brewing process extracts flavors.

Q: Is a vacuum coffee maker safe?

A: Yes, when used correctly. Always follow the manufacturer’s instructions, especially when using an alcohol burner.

Q: How long does it take to brew coffee?

A: Brewing usually takes about 5 to 10 minutes, depending on the model and the amount of coffee you are making.
